The night of the Three Wise Men

The night of the Three Wise Men is a special night. Children put on their balconies food and water, and they expect camels to come that night to eat and drink while the Three Wise Men leave their presents.

Children think they should are have well all year because the Three Wise Men would not bring any presents for them, and that such especial night , they go to bed very early to relax and find their presents the next day.


Sweet coal

In Spain it is traditional that the magi bring as a punishment for naughty children the so-called “carbó” (sweet coal). It consists of sugar, stuck in the form of square, painted black, simulating the actual coal.
